WebCoroners in Saskatchewan are appointed by the Chief Coroner, and they serve the citizens of the local community and surrounding areas where the coroner resides. In accepting the role of a coroner, the individual must be able to commit to handling most of the death investigations that occur within their community (i.e., serving a radius of 80 to 100 kms). Victoria’s coroners independently investigate about 6500 deaths and fires every year. Even if the cause of the death or fire seems clear, it is important for the coroner to determine exactly what happened through investigation. This includes: the identity of the person who has died. the cause of the death or fire.

Web15 de mar. de 2024 · People often mistakenly believe that inquests are held for every investigation. In reality, about 100 inquests are held each year – that’s less than five per cent of all investigations. An inquest is not a trial. The coroner will not make findings of guilt or apportion blame.
